I don't have one, but I did go fishing with someone that used a syringe without the needle tip. It was about as large around as my little finger and worked perfectly. He did say the stuff will dry out if you just leave it in there, but I guess if it's taken care of properly, it would last a long time. Hope it helps.
I use the syringe also.I just plug the end with a piece of tooth pick when not using it.I just started using the syringe and nibbles the past couple months.

I went out to our farm supply store and bought a syringe that is used for giving horses shots and removed the needle. I have been using it for many years and it does fine. The horse syringe is about the size of my thumb and about 4 inches long.
